Communications systems including adaptive antenna systems and methods for inter-system and intra-system interference reduction
First Claim
1. A method of generating a downlink transmission signal from a base transceiver system to a user terminal associated with the base transceiver system, comprising:
- obtaining location information for a transceiver of an independent communications system not associated with the base transceiver system;
generating complex transmitting weights for an adaptive antenna associated with the base transceiver system that form a spatial null directed at the transceiver of the independent communications system; and
transmitting a downlink communications signal over the adaptive antenna system to the user terminal using the complex transmitting weights;
wherein obtaining location information for the transceiver of the independent communications system comprises receiving a beacon signal from the transceiver of the independent communications system; and
wherein generating the complex transmitting weights comprises;
forming a uplink antenna pattern using the complex transmitting weights;
receiving the beacon signal using the uplink antenna pattern; and
measuring strength of the beacon signal received using the uplink antenna pattern, wherein the strength of the beacon signal received using the uplink antenna pattern provides an error signal associated with the complex transmitting weights.

Abstract
Methods of forming a downlink beam in an adaptive antenna system of a communications system that may reduce inter-system and/or intra-system interference include receiving vectors of signals including signals transmitted by user terminals of the communications system and signals transmitted by transceivers of an independent communications system, obtaining spatial information for the user terminals of the communications system and the transceivers of the independent communications system, generating complex transmitting weights that form spatial nulls directed at the transceivers of the independent communications system, and transmitting a downlink communications signal using the complex transmitting weights. Related systems are also disclosed.
